MCPcopy
hub / github.com/sqlalchemy/sqlalchemy / define_tables

Method define_tables

test/sql/test_resultset.py:3819–3837  ·  view source on GitHub ↗
(cls, metadata)

Source from the content-addressed store, hash-verified

3817
3818 @classmethod
3819 def define_tables(cls, metadata):
3820 Table(
3821 "users",
3822 metadata,
3823 Column("user_id", INT, primary_key=True, autoincrement=False),
3824 Column("user_name", VARCHAR(20)),
3825 Column("x", Integer),
3826 Column("y", Integer),
3827 test_needs_acid=True,
3828 )
3829 Table(
3830 "users_autoinc",
3831 metadata,
3832 Column(
3833 "user_id", INT, primary_key=True, test_needs_autoincrement=True
3834 ),
3835 Column("user_name", VARCHAR(20)),
3836 test_needs_acid=True,
3837 )
3838
3839 def test_fetchall(self, connection):
3840 users = self.tables.users

Callers

nothing calls this directly

Calls 3

TableClass · 0.90
ColumnClass · 0.90
VARCHARClass · 0.90

Tested by

no test coverage detected